Wipe wooden surfaces with a soft, damp cloth to remove dust and fingerprints. Clean sliding door tracks periodically to ensure smooth operation, removing any debris that may impede gliding. Use wood-safe cleaner for stubborn marks. Avoid harsh chemicals that may damage the finish. Keep away from direct sunlight to prevent fading and warping.
Sliding doors glide along tracks rather than swinging outward, eliminating the need for clearance space in front of the wardrobe. This allows placement in tight corners, against beds, or in narrow rooms where swing doors would block walkways or hit furniture. You save the entire door-swing radius of floor space.
